今天在跟导师交流的时候无意中被问到,平常是如何进行代码调试,和与后端联调这个问题。(接口调用时遇到问题,如何跟后端沟通,通过什么途径反馈给后端)
很失败,我说 chrome F12 找到对应http请求,截图相应字段、请求头等等所需字段和返回的数据。 后面导师跟我说,有没有试过用curl?当时我一脸懵,“curl”是什么,没有接触过,只能硬着头皮说没有,也没有问他这是个什么,因为看着这个好像是一个常识问题。
之后,通过一系列查找操作,终于知道curl是什么东东了!
CURL简介
curl 是常用的命令行工具,用来请求 Web 服务器。它的名字就是客户端(client)的 URL 工具的意思。
在开发中我们可以使用postman来进行http请求测试,获取请求和响应结果,如果不借助工具可以使用CURL命令
一般在 chrome浏览器或其他常用浏览器中-->F12 进入network -->右键所发送的http请求(你觉得有问题的请求接口)-->Copy-->Copy as cURL 将Copy到的 内容 可以选择放到 postman 或者 在自己命令行进行粘贴
当然 CURL也有一些详细命令 这里就不细讲,可以自行百度
详细操作视频:
chrome开发者抓包工具"copy cURL"的一个使用场景_哔哩哔哩_bilibili
同时也推荐 b站这个up,在抖音有挺多关于前后端小bug的问题原理,受益匪浅
------ 试用期第一个收获,再接再厉!